This standard covers the design, testing, and installation of metal-enclosed switchgear that incorporates gas (typically SF6) at higher than ambient pressure as an insulation medium for alternating-current applications rated above 1 kV to 52 kV. The contents of the switchgear may include but are not limited to circuit breakers, switches, bushings, buses, instrument transformers, cable terminations, instrumentation, metering and controls, and protective relays. This standard covers both indoor and outdoor installations. This standard covers switchgear using sealed pressure systems or closed pressure systems. Switchgear employing controlled pressure systems is not covered by this standard. This guide provides recommendations for the in-service visual inspection, application, care, maintenance, and electrical and mechanical testing of insulating flexible sling, including core, attachments, insulating sheath, for use during live line work on voltages up to 1000 kV alternating current (AC) and ±800 kV direct current (DC).
